#3567de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#3567de is composed of 20.8% red, 40.4% green and 87.1%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 76.1% cyan, 53.6% magenta, 0% yellow and 12.9% black. It has a hue angle of 222.2 degrees, a saturation of 71.9% and a lightness of 53.9%. #3567de color hex could be obtained by blending #6aceff with #0000bd. Closest websafe color is: #3366cc.

#3567de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#3567de has RGB values of R:53, G:103, B:222 and CMYK values of C:0.76, M:0.54, Y:0, K:0.13. Its decimal value is 3499998.

Shades and Tints of #3567de
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#000000 is the darkest color, while #eef3fc is the lightest one.
